The Systems Engineer will be part of a small team and will assist with the completion of a large number of tasks and documentation to enable our client to adequately sustain a vital satellite communications facility.
The Systems Engineer will be required to undertake a wide range of engineering tasks in support of Project delivery. The role will also be responsible for the provision of sound engineering advice to the Project Manager on all aspects of the support program, including maintenance of an Engineering Management Plan, identifying opportunities for continual improvement and identifying opportunities for future growth in the program. Assistance in resultant bids and proposals will also be a role for this new and exciting position.
Key responsibilities:
- Engineering Management of a satellite ground station within an ASDEFCON framework
- Safety and risk engineering and management for the project
- Development and maintenance of engineering reporting
- Supplier and sub-contractor relationship management
- Communications with key engineering stakeholders
